lazy.nvim does not support packloadall since lazy takes over the whole startup process of NEovim.

If you still want to use it, you can, but any issues because of this are not supported

It is documented in the lazy.nvim README.

lazy.nvim does NOT use Neovim packages and even disables plugin loading completely (vim.go.loadplugins = false)

This happens for every distro that uses lazy.nvim as its package manager (NvChad, AstroNvim, LunarVim, kickstart etc). It's not specific to LazyVim. It's lazy.nvim the package manager that doesn't support it, nothing to do with the distro.
